Cadillac Catera problems

cadillac logo

The Cadillac Catera is a four-door, five passenger, rear-wheel drive luxury sedan marketed from 1996 until 2001 by Cadillac over a single generation in the United States and Canada. As a rebadged variant of the Opel Omega B, the Catera was manufactured by Opel in Rüsselsheim, Germany, and was underpinned by GM's V-body platform. Approximately 95,000 units were built and sold over five model years.

History

The Catera was previewed at the Detroit Auto Show in 1994 as the Cadillac LSE concept, proposed by Cadillac as an entry-level model that would compete with sedans from Acura, BMW, Infiniti, Lexus, Jaguar, Volvo, and Mercedes-Benz.

In 1996, an early-production model was shown at the Detroit, Montreal, Vancouver, and Toronto auto shows. Cadillac began marketing the Catera in the United States in the fall of 1996 as a 1997 model with a base price of $29,995 (equivalent to $58,300 in 2023).

Some of the standard features on the Catera included a cloth interior, front bucket seats, dual-zone automatic climate control, AM/FM stereo radio with cassette player and eight-speaker sound system, airbags, anti-lock brakes, traction control, keyless entry, security system, alloy wheels, compact spare tire, and full instrumentation. Optional equipment included leather interior, heated seats, cassette player and CD player combination, Bose premium sound system, power sunroof, Homelink, OnStar, and chrome wheels.

A Sport model was offered beginning in 1999 with eight-way power adjustable seats, heated front seats, 17-inch wheels, driver's seat memory, audible theft-deterrent system, three-channel garage door opener, high-intensity discharge headlamps, and a rear spoiler.

The Catera received a facelift in 2000 with revised nose, tail, wheels, interior trim, mirrors, optional HID headlamps, stiffer suspension settings, and side airbags.

The model's engine was a 200 hp (149 kW) L81 54° DOHC V6 manufactured in England at GM's Ellesmere Port facility, using an FR layout. The GM 4L30-E automatic transmission was manufactured at GM's plant in Strasbourg, France.

Common Cadillac Catera problems

The Cadillac Catera, produced from 1997 to 2001, was plagued by a myriad of problems that significantly impacted its reputation and sales.

Another significant problem was engine performance issues due to crankshaft position sensor failure. The crankshaft position sensor is crucial for the engine's proper functioning, as it provides information about the engine's speed and position. When it fails, the engine may experience performance issues, such as difficulty starting, stalling, or misfiring.

The timing belt and water pump were also common sources of problems for the Cadillac Catera. The timing belt is responsible for synchronizing the engine's camshaft and crankshaft, while the water pump circulates coolant to prevent engine overheating. If either of these components fails, it could lead to engine damage or even complete engine failure.

What is the top speed of the 1997 Cadillac Catera?

Cadillac also opted to limit the Catera's top speed to 125 mph so they could fit all-season rubber to the standard aluminum wheels. The result is a smoother, softer ride on America's often harsh pavement, and better wet-weather grip, at the expense of dry-weather handling.

What does Catera touring sedan mean?

In the Cadillac lineup, “CTS” stands for Catera Touring Sedan. The name is a nod to the Cadillac Catera, a luxury sedan that was sold from 1996 to 2001.
